Govt making way for 'Blue-eyed' in guise of regularization: PDP
7/13/2014 11:25:07 PM
Early Times Report

Jammu, July 13: Jammu and Kashmir People's Democratic Party (PDP) leader Shishu Gandotra today alleged that the coalition government in the name of regularisation was trying to push in a number of 'Blue-eyed' in various government departments for which officers are being pressurized to incorporate names of several candidates, who have not completed even one year of their services, in the lists being prepared for the purpose.
The PDP leader alleged that in some cases the politicians are recommending names of youth who have not worked in any government department for even a single day. Demanding an in depth inquiry into the matter, Shishu Gandotra said that while preparing lists of names of candidates for regularisation the department must produce attendance sheets of all such daily wagers, casual workers or those working in adhoc or consolidated wages.
Those lists, he said must also be published in various newspapers and also displayed in district headquarters before regularising all such candidates. The officers of various government departments, he alleged are being pressurised to prepare fake lists so that some of the party workers or their wards are adjusted before next assembly elections to gain political mileage.
Other than these people there several teachers, engineers, doctors and other employees working on ad hoc and contractual basis who are working in Boards, Corporations and other PSUs for the past more than a decade whose names should also be included for regularisation. He warned government to desist from effecting backdoor appointments in the name of regularisation failing which an agitation would be launched.
